Output 63d71370fb6bc6de2a482e28f4e933f360d5b96d3ac02fb49728bcb113a35431:2

value
65603269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 88a921d9a0d73c04389065750b15be7aea915d88 OP_EQUAL
address
MLMkk2ppoJmkCEeHDJq8t1RNojzZ9stAdy
transaction
63d71370fb6bc6de2a482e28f4e933f360d5b96d3ac02fb49728bcb113a35431
spent
true